Resumo |
The thesis found that Type D personality is a risk factor for onset and protracted morbidity of a number of high-prevalence, high-impact chronic conditions within the Australian population. The findings have potential implications for Australian health determinate models, healthcare policy, and the allocation of clinical and research healthcare resources. |
